A vs An ported to ruby from: http://home.nerbonne.org/A-vs-An/ ported by my coworker, @jleven

# encoding: UTF-8 | |
# by Eamon Nerbonne (from http://home.nerbonne.org/A-vs-An), Apache 2.0 license | |
class IndefiniteArticle | |
# Usage example: IndefiniteArticle.for("example ") | |
# example returns: "an" | |
# Note that the terminal space indicates this is a complete word - this is sometimes significant, particularly for acronyms! | |

@root = {} | |
DICT.gsub /([^\[\]]*)([\[\]])/ do |match| | |
m = /([^\[\]]*)([\[\]])/.match match | |
prefix = m[1] | |
aVsAn = m[2] # a is closing bracket, an is opening. | |
node = @root | |
prefix.each_char do |letter| | |
node[letter] ||= {} | |
node = node[letter] | |
end | |
node[:article] = aVsAn == "]" ? "a" : "an" | |
end | |
def self.for(word) | |
node = @root | |
article = node[:article] | |
sI = 0 | |
while true | |
if sI >= word.size | |
return article | |
elsif word[sI] === "(" || word[sI] === "'" || word[sI] === '"' | |
sI += 1 | |
else | |
break | |
end | |
end | |
while true | |
node = node[word[sI]]; | |
break unless node | |
article = node[:article] if node[:article] | |
sI += 1 | |
if sI >= word.length | |
node = node[" "] | |
article = node[:article] if node && node[:article] | |
break | |
end | |
end | |
article.dup | |
end | |
def self.correct_sentence(initial_sentence) | |
initial_sentence.gsub /\b(a|an|A|An)\b(\s)+\b([\w']+)\b/ do |s| | |
article, space, word = s.split /\b/ | |
new_article = self.for word | |
new_article.capitalize! if article[0] == 'A' | |
"#{new_article}#{space}#{word}" | |
end | |
end | |
end |

describe IndefiniteArticle do | |
shared_examples_for "#for" do |word, expected_article| | |
it "knows that it #{expected_article} #{word}" do | |
expect( IndefiniteArticle.for word ).to eq expected_article[:is] | |
end | |
end | |
alias_it_behaves_like_to "it_knows_the_correct_article"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"unanticipated", is: "an"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"unanimous", is: "a"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"honest", is: "an"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"honeysuckle", is: "a"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"0800", is: "an"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"NASA", is: "a"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"NSA", is: "an"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"FIAT", is: "a"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"FAA", is: "an"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"man", is: "a"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"plan", is: "a"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"canal", is: "a" | |
it_knows_the_correct_article "#for", "extraordinary", is: "an" | |
shared_examples_for "#correct_sentence" do |initial_sentence, expected_sentence| | |
it "converts \"#{initial_sentence}\" to \"#{expected_sentence}\"" do | |
expect( IndefiniteArticle.correct_sentence initial_sentence ).to eq expected_sentence | |
end | |
end | |
it_behaves_like "#correct_sentence", | |
"What is a elephant to do?", | |
"What is an elephant to do?" | |
it_behaves_like "#correct_sentence", | |
"An man, an plan, an canal, and a extraordinary Panama.", | |
"A man, a plan, a canal, and an extraordinary Panama." | |
end |
